Output 74b78d888e7c8e20decb46ecec126aa2b56ade7b13fdd5a8f57d0934d81ccfc9:7

value
10641000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4d4762914226714858efc7699d58d58f3d69d9f OP_EQUAL
address
3M6MhJMkQ6jBXgwxT576uC3qGD8AbNchVH
transaction
74b78d888e7c8e20decb46ecec126aa2b56ade7b13fdd5a8f57d0934d81ccfc9
confirmations
259502
spent
true